System is I-Baffled firing towards the back seats on a beauty panel also where the amp is mounted.
Tweeters placed above the A pillars and (2)3.5" full ranges in the center cutout. Wires ran under the trim and rear seats like normal.
Wanted that stock look overall so everything is hidden even the alpine headunit is installed in the glove compartment.
